Model Name
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D) Model
Animal Strains
C57BL/6 mice, aged 6-8 weeks, weighing 18-22 grams

Model Description

This model is designed to mimic ch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) in mice, offering insights into the disease's progression and mechanisms.

 

 

Applications

Widely used in research studying airway inflammation, lung tissue damage, and the effects of various therapeutic interventions.

 

 

Modeling Methods

  • LPS solution were repeatedly administered into the nostrils of mice

 

 

Testing items

  • Lung tissue pathology analysis
  • En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A)
